3.2 Communication Parameters of GT Series

For connecting GT series and FP7, the communication parameters of GT series and FP7 should be set
with GTWIN. Select "FIle" - "Configuration" - "GT Configuration" from the menu of GTWIN, and set the
parameters in the "Communication Parameters" page.

Select a baud rate. Set the same baud rate as that of FP7.
Select a data length. Set the same data length as that of FP7.
Select a communication parity. Set the same parity as that of FP7.
Set the number of retries when a communication error occurs. Communication
is retried for the specified number of times. When communication is not
achieved, it is considered as an error.
Set the wait time for a response being returned from PLC after the transmission
of a command from GT to PLC. When no response is received within the
specified wait time, the process is retried.
Select whether error codes are displayed at the top right of the screen or not
when errors including a communication error are detected.
"Off"
Error codes are not displayed.
Error codes are displayed. Once an error is detected, the
"On (Hold)"
error code is held even after recovery from the error state.
Error codes are displayed. When the GT is recovered from
"On (Unhold)"
an error, the error code display is cleared.
For connecting with RS232C or RS422, specify "0". For connecting with RS485,
adjust the setting with the GT and FP7 actually connected.
